What is a Bedside Cot?
A bedside cot, also referred to as a co-sleeper or side sleeper, is a type of crib that is created to connect safely to the side of the moms and dad's bed. It permits easy access to the baby during the night while providing a different sleeping space. This design supports safe sleep practices while helping with nighttime feeding and soothing.

Considerations When Choosing a Bedside Cot
When buying a [Bedside Cot For Nursing](https://social.muztunes.co/muzsocial-members/pandagroup9/activity/1040029/) cot, it is vital to consider various factors:
1. Security Standards
Make sure that the cot abides by regional security policies. Try to find brand names that have been checked and accredited for security.
2. Bed mattress Quality
The quality of the bed mattress is crucial for the health and comfort of the baby. A firm, helpful mattress is required to avoid problems such as SIDS (Sudden Infant Death Syndrome).
3. Budget
Bedside cots are available in a variety of costs. Set a spending plan and consider the finest value for the features you need.
4. Size and Space
Make certain to check the measurements of the cot and ensure that it fits well next to your bed. If space is a concern, opt for a model that is easily portable or collapsible.
5. Relieve of Assembly
Some cots are more complicated to put together than others. Try to find designs that are user-friendly, especially if you expect moving the cot more than as soon as.

Are bedside cots safe for newborns?
Yes, bedside cots are designed to provide a safe sleeping environment for newborns, offered they fulfill safety standards and are set up correctly.
2. At what age can my baby transition from a bedside cot?
Usually, babies can use bedside cots until they have to do with 6-12 months old or until they can pull themselves up or roll over. Always describe the producer's guidelines.
3. Can bedside cots be utilized for taking a trip?
Numerous bedside cots are portable and foldable, making them suitable for travel. Nevertheless, ensure that the particular design you pick is designed for easy transportation.
4. How do I ensure the bedside cot is safe to my bed?
Follow the manufacturer's guidelines carefully for attaching the cot to your bed. A lot of designs have systems to protect them tightly.
5. Can I use a routine crib rather of a bedside cot?
While a regular crib uses a safe sleeping space, it does not provide the same benefit for nighttime access and bonding that bedside cots do.
